Main Duties/Responsibilities

As a Band 5 A&E Nurse with Imperial College Healthcare NHS Trust , you will:

  • Provide constant monitoring and care for patients in a seriously ill or unstable condition.
  • Actively supporting emergency admissions and their families, communicating clinical information using a variety of methods, to ensure effective understanding.
  • Assess and prioritise patient/client requirements, delegating effectively to others.
  • To recognise, review and report patients/clients' condition and any changes to it to senior members of staff within the multidisciplinary team.
  • Responsible for adhering to the NMC professional Code of Conduct.
  • Taking blood/fitting a canula, undertake patient observations (blood pressure, temperature, pulse, respiration rate and oxygen level) as patient need dictates throughout the shift.
  • Treatment of resus patients and Triage
